Transaction 5efcaf90c10f55afb2ffd947ab5fa7a13d8768a34fe55a1fe6d728acb614a204
1 Input
1 Output
-
5efcaf90c10f55afb2ffd947ab5fa7a13d8768a34fe55a1fe6d728acb614a204:0
- value
- 670652
- script pubkey
- OP_0 OP_PUSHBYTES_20 b55518a0b27474d618b2c8c8a08096b30b338775
- address
- bc1qk4233g9jw36dvx9jery2pqykkv9n8pm44sr3pr